Duties Description Duties of the Program Research Specialist 4 (Human Services) include but are not limited to: • Managing the Departmental Survey Unit. • Organizing and directing survey unit staff, including direct supervision of a Grade 23.• Reporting to and communicating with division leadership, acting as a primary contact person for unit. • Keeping track of the 'big picture' and how it relates to the program area or the entire agency. Maintaining unit's Project Tracker. • Must demonstrate excellent organizational skills. • Prioritizing tasks with competing deadlines. • Assigning work and relaying information and requests to staff. • Training staff on advanced Word and Excel techniques. • Training staff on advanced Alchemer software techniques. • Training staff on Dedoose or similar software to analyze qualitative data. • Training staff on proper statistical techniques for drawing a sample and analyzing results. • Leading the design, creation and implementation of surveys and focus groups. • Leading meetings to help develop survey questions. • Leading meetings to help develop focus group questions. • Overseeing the preparation of reports and dashboards to present materials. • Giving presentations to management and others as needed. • Reviewing material and making revisions and improvements. • Displaying attention to detail. • Demonstrating excellent writing and communication skills. • Working on special projects as requested.
Minimum Qualifications This title is part of the New York Hiring for Emergency Limited Placement Statewide program (NY HELPS). For the duration of the NY HELPS Program, this title may be filled via a non-competitive appointment, if they meet the below NY HELPS minimum qualifications.NY HELPS Non-Competitive Minimum Qualifications:A bachelor’s degree or higher and twelve (12) semester credit hours in statistics, economics, econometrics, research methods, data analysis, or data modeling AND five (5) years of subsequent professional research experience in the collection and evaluation of quantitative data directed toward review and analysis of program operations. Two (2) years of the experience must have involved supervision of professional staff engaged in these functions. Substitution: A master’s degree in business administration, criminal justice, economics, econometrics, health care administration, public administration, public health, social science, statistics, transportation, or a closely related field, may be substituted for one (1) year of the general (non-supervisory) experience, a doctoral degree in one of these fields may be substituted for two (2) years of the general experience.It is expected that employees hired under NY HELPS will have their non-competitive employment status converted to competitive status in the future, without having to compete in an examination. Employees will then be afforded all of the same rights and privileges of competitive class employees of New York State. While serving permanently in a NY HELPS title, employees may take part in any promotion examination for which they are qualified.
